module Z.Data.Parser.UUID
( uuid
, decodeUUID
) where
import Z.Data.ASCII
import qualified Z.Data.Parser.Base as P
import qualified Z.Data.Parser.Numeric as P
import Data.UUID.Types.Internal
-- | Parse texutal UUID bytes(lower or upper-cased), e.g. @550e8400-e29b-41d4-a716-446655440000@
uuid :: P.Parser UUID
{-# INLINABLE uuid #-}
uuid = do
p1 <- P.takeN isHexDigit 8
P.word8 HYPHEN
p2 <- P.takeN isHexDigit 4
P.word8 HYPHEN
p3 <- P.takeN isHexDigit 4
P.word8 HYPHEN
p4 <- P.takeN isHexDigit 4
P.word8 HYPHEN
p5 <- P.takeN isHexDigit 12
let !w1 = P.hexLoop (P.hexLoop (P.hexLoop 0 p1) p2) p3
!w2 = P.hexLoop (P.hexLoop 0 p4) p5
pure (UUID w1 w2)
-- | Decode binary UUID(two 64-bits word in big-endian), as described in <https://datatracker.ietf.org/doc/html/rfc4122 RFC 4122>.
decodeUUID :: P.Parser UUID
{-# INLINABLE decodeUUID #-}
decodeUUID = UUID <$> P.decodeWord64BE <*> P.decodeWord64BE
